Rivermede Court, based in Egham, Surrey, is an 80 bedded residential care home that provides the most luxurious surroundings and the very best in care and support.

We have an exciting opportunity for a Commis Chef to join the kitchen team, working under the mentorship of the Head Chef who will offer training and support to enhance your catering career. Working alongside our head chef and the kitchen team, you will provide a high quality catering and dining experience to all our residents, guests and visitors.

We are looking for someone who has enrolled on a NVQ Level 2 in Food Preparation and Cooking or will be willing to do so. You will need to have gained experience in a kitchen environment and can demonstrate some key cookery skills and knowledge. You will have the opportunity to attend food preparation workshops to support your training. We are looking for someone who is reliable, a hard worker and can demonstrate a compassionate nature to our residents.

Main Responsibilities
  • Follow a 4-week Rota, developed by the head chef.
  • Assist with the quarterly review of menus, in line with seasonal changes.
  • Prepare, cook and present meals attractively. The majority of the menu will be home cooked with minimal use of convenience foods. This will include home baked biscuits and cakes provided daily.
  • Modified meals and snacks will be provided in line with operational procedures.
  • Provide a breakfast service to our residents in line with their requests.
  • Serve food to residents in dining areas at lunch and supper times ensuring a rotation of catering staff between communities of the care facility.
  • Ensure that a high standard of cleanliness is maintained in the main and satellite kitchens.
  • Understand how to order all catering supplies through nominated suppliers, managing budgets accordingly.
  • Learn how to prepare food.
  • Ensure that stock levels within the catering department are adequate, rotated, used effectively and secured at all times.
Person Specification
  • Ability to organise and prioritise workload and work under pressure
  • Energetic, passionate and proactive attitude
  • Awareness of COSHH and CQC regulations
  • Effective management and leadership skills
  • Good communication skills with open and collaborative working
  • The ability to work well within the team
